簡體   English   中英

PHP cURL-授權令牌丟失

[英]PHP cURL - authorization token missing

我正在嘗試cURL apptweak(ref- https: //apptweak.io/api)

curl -H 'X-Apptweak-Key: your-api-key' https://api.apptweak.com/ios/applications/284882215.json

我有我的鑰匙,可以從終端卷曲。 在PHP中,出現“缺少授權令牌”的信息。

$curl = curl_init();
curl_setopt_array($curl, array(
    CURLOPT_RETURNTRANSFER => 1,
    CURLOPT_URL => 'https://api.apptweak.com/ios/applications/284882215.json&country=US&language=en',
    CURLOPT_POST => 1,
    CURLOPT_POSTFIELDS => array(

   X-Apptweak-Key => 'MY-KEY-IS-HERE'
    )
));
$resp = curl_exec($curl);

print $resp;
curl_close($curl);

X-Apptweak-Key =>'MY-KEY-IS-HERE'是POST字段是這里的問題嗎?

怎么了?

您可以在單引號之間添加X-Apptweak-Key,這是一個關鍵

CURLOPT_POSTFIELDS => array(
   'X-Apptweak-Key' => 'MY-KEY-IS-HERE'
    )

或者您可以嘗試以下操作:

curl_setopt($ch, CURLOPT_HTTPHEADER, array('Content-Type: application/json; charset=utf-8',
        'Authorization: Basic MY-KEY-IS-HERE'));

或者您可以使用:

curl_setopt($ch, CURLOPT_USERPWD, "X-Apptweak-Key:MY-KEY-IS-HERE");

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M